[[Budget]: As low as possible

[Purpose]: Word processing. I'm trying to put up a budget rig which I can give to some secondary school students in the interior part of Sabah. They will need it for their project and assignment.

[Hardwares that will be re-use]: None

[Monitor resolution]: Low

[Games & softwares that use frequently]: Microsoft Office, Windows

[Personal preferences]: Will need a rig with quality parts. The area which this is going to be used may not have reliable power supply (most likely running on power generator).

[Location]: Sabah

QUOTE(TristanX @ Jul 18 2017, 11:05 PM)
I hope you know quality comes at a price.

Try

Pentium G4560 - 239
Asus H110M-K - 279
G.Skill Aegis 8GB DDR4-2400 - 299
WD Blue 1TB - 219
FSP Hexa+ 450W - 199
Tecware F3 case - 125
Acer DL2020 20" - 379

RM1739 (Idealtech prices. Some parts subject to change due to availability)
http://idealtech.com.my/DOWNLOAD/IDEALTECH-PRICELIST.pdf

Optional:
Super Flower Leadex Silver 550W (higher quality) - 359
Koss 800VA AVR - 99
